语音小贴士-元音字母的发音规则
A的发音规则
①在重读开音节中读/eI/例如:plane, radio, wake ②在重读闭音节中读/ /例如:bag, lab, contact
E的发音规则
①在重读开音节中读/i /例如:she, he, senior ②在重读闭音节中读/e/例如:set, bed, forget
I的发音规则
①在重读开音节中读/aI/例如:kite, hike, bicycle ②在重读闭音节中读/I/例如:big, city, income
O的发音规则
①在重读开音节中读/ u/例如:close, hope, progress ②在重读闭音节中读/ /例如:loss, dog, solve
U的发音规则
①在重读开音节中读/ju /例如:use, duty, student ②在重读闭音节中读/ /例如:bus, cup, number
读音技巧点拨: 开音节/闭音节/重读音节/弱读音节
开音节:以发音的元音字母结尾或以元音字母+辅音字母(r 除外)+不发音的e结尾的音节叫开音节。例如:be,he,make,like
闭音节:以一个或几个辅音字母(r 除外)结尾而中间只有一个元音字母的音节叫闭音节。例如:map, desk,is
重读音节和弱读音节:一个单词中读音较重的音节叫重读音节。单音节词都是重读音节,双音节和多音节词中一般有一个重读音节,其他的是弱读音节。在重读的开音节中元音字母按字母名称读音;在重读的闭音节中元音字母读作短元音。

First Impressions Han Jing's world. 7:00 A.M. So this is it - senior high school at last. I'm not outgoing, so I am a little anxious right now. I want to make a good first impression. Will I make any friends What if no one talks to me 12:30 P.M. I just had my first math class at senior high school. The class was difficult, but the teacher was kind and friendly. He even told us a funny story, and everyone laughed so much. I find most of my classmates and teachers friendly and helpful. 5:32 P.M. This afternoon we had our chemistry class in the science lab. The lab is new and the lesson was great, but the guy next to me tried to talk to me the whole time. I couldn't concentrate on the experiment. I really wanted to tell him to please be quiet and leave me alone. 10:29 A.M. What a day! This morning, I was worried that no one would talk to me. But I was wrong. I didn't feel awkward or frightened at all. I miss my friends from junior high school, but I believe I will make new friends here, and there’s a lot to explore at senior high school. I feel much more confident than I felt this morning. I think that tomorrow will be a great day.
